**Be Last to Be First**
In today's Gospel reading from Luke 13, Jesus talked about the narrow door, salvation and rejection. He revealed that many who think that they are good enough to be saved may end up being cast out of God's kingdom instead. Then he added, "Behold, some are last who will be first, and some are first who will be last." It's clear that if we see ourselves to be poor sinners needing all the help from God to get into heaven, we will be saved. Heaven has no room for pride.

***God Needs to Be Taken Seriously*
Each time at Mass, we are invited to receive the Lord present in the Holy Eucharist—he's ready to lift our spirit to the highest possible level to be in union with him! Yet there are those who are not interested in such an opportunity due to their pride. And there are also those who do accept the invitation but don't take it seriously enough. They are in no better state. In the Parable of the Wedding Feast (Matthew 22), one guest who did accept the invitation but showed up without wearing a wedding garment got cast outside into the darkness.
